Use Different Angles to Keep It Interesting
Ever watched a video where nothing changes? Same angle… same shot… over and over.
Yeah… it gets boring fast.
So we mix it up.
Wide shots of the floor. Close-ups of hands working. Moving shots of machines in action.
Even small changes make a big difference.
It keeps people watching… without making things complicated.

Frequently Asked Questions
1. Why is industrial videography important for manufacturing companies?
It helps people understand complex processes in a simple, visual way. Instead of guessing, they can actually see how things work.
2. What should an industrial process video include?
It should show the steps, machines in action, people involved, quality checks, and the final result.
3. How long should an industrial video be?
Usually a few minutes works well. Long enough to explain the process, but short enough to keep attention.
4. Can industrial videos help generate new business?
Yes. When people see how you work, it builds trust and makes them more confident in choosing you.
